Lee Whetter, 27-year-old captain of St Austell soccer team got mad after he received a red card.
He climbed into the stands and attacked a fan who apparently laughed at him.
The player was then stripped of the captaincy and told by his manager that he would never play for the club again.

This full-size transparent Lexus LFA was shown at the Tokyo Motor Show last week. It was built by Scu Fujimoto, a Japanese architect. The sculpture was constructed from transparent acrylic boards that have been sanded and polished.
